/*
 * Interval (seconds) between balancer health probes for the Copperwick
 * pool. The probe endpoint is unauthenticated by design: it returns only
 * a status code, no version strings or internals, so exposure risk is
 * limited to availability signals. Lowering this value increases log
 * noise and may mask real failures during review. Any change requires
 * security sign-off. Probe responses carry the token shown below.
 */

session token of bajeg-bajop = htk4_6c57

Off-site run checklist – item 7. The old Bramwick bracket clock goes out today to Selden's Clockworks for the escapement repair. Make sure the padded crate is strapped upright (the workshop was very clear about this last time), the repair docket is taped inside the lid, and the transit log gets a signature before the van leaves. Driver should use the rear entrance at Selden's. Courier hand-over instruction follows:

drop instructions, hahip-badug: the quenox ralath courier leaves the kaseth fraiel rusiel tameth belys istdor ralion giliel ledger at gate 7830 under passcode 165413

Finance Review Summary — Corvane Product Line Pricing

Prepared for sales leads.

Our review of the Corvane line shows current list prices sit roughly 8% below comparable offerings, while gross margin has slipped to 31% due to component cost inflation. We recommend a staged increase: 4% at the next catalog refresh, with a further 3% contingent on renewal rates holding. Discount authority should be tightened to 10% without director approval. Volume customers will receive advance notice. The rationale tied to our broader plans is noted below.

board note of tahog-yagef: Headcount on the Ralael team goes from 9 to 80 by the end of April. Gross margin on Ralael came in at 15 percent against a plan of 5 percent.

### Step 4 — Deploy the reminder job

The Brightfern clinic reminder job runs nightly and reads only the appointments view, never patient notes. Verify the service account has read-only scope before scheduling. The cron bundle must be signed prior to upload; unsigned bundles are rejected by the scheduler. Sign the bundle using the deploy key that follows.

deploy key for kagup-bawig: bky9_ZMq28eTw9